NAME
       KinoSearch::Highlight::Highlighter - Create and highlight excerpts.

SYNOPSIS
	   my $highlighter = KinoSearch::Highlight::Highlighter->new(
	       searcher => $searcher,
	       query	=> $query,
	       field	=> 'body'
	   );
	   my $hits = $searcher->hits( query => $query );
	   while ( my $hit = $hits->next ) {
	       my $excerpt = $highlighter->create_excerpt($hit);
	       ...
	   }

DESCRIPTION
       The Highlighter can be used to select relevant snippets from a
       document, and to surround search terms with highlighting tags.  It
       handles both stems and phrases correctly and efficiently, using
       special-purpose data generated at index-time.

CONSTRUCTORS
   new( [labeled params] )
	   my $highlighter = KinoSearch::Highlight::Highlighter->new(
	       searcher	      => $searcher,    # required
	       query	      => $query,       # required
	       field	      => 'content',    # required
	       excerpt_length => 150,	       # default: 200
	   );

       ·   searcher - An object which inherits from Searcher, such as an
	   IndexSearcher.

       ·   query - Query object or a query string.

       ·   field - The name of the field from which to draw the excerpt.  The
	   field must marked as be "highlightable" (see FieldType).

       ·   excerpt_length - Maximum length of the excerpt, in characters.

METHODS
   create_excerpt(hit_doc)
       Take a HitDoc object and return a highlighted excerpt as a string if
       the HitDoc has a value for the specified "field".

   highlight(text)
       Highlight a small section of text.  By default, prepends pre-tag and
       appends post-tag.  This method is called internally by create_excerpt()
       when assembling an excerpt.

   encode(text)
       Encode text with HTML entities. This method is called internally by
       create_excerpt() for each text fragment when assembling an excerpt.  A
       subclass can override this if the text should be encoded differently or
       not at all.

   set_pre_tag(pre_tag)
       Setter.	The default value is "<strong>".

   get_pre_tag()
       Accessor.

   set_post_tag(post_tag)
       Setter.	The default value is "</strong>".

   get_post_tag()
       Accessor.

   get_searcher()
       Accessor.

   get_query()
       Accessor.

   get_compiler()
       Accessor for the KinoSearch::Search::Compiler object derived from
       "query" and "searcher".

   get_excerpt_length()
       Accessor.

   get_field()
       Accessor.

INHERITANCE
       KinoSearch::Highlight::Highlighter isa KinoSearch::Object::Obj.
